Time Out says

Taking place in Toyama Prefecture every year, Japan's top world music festival Sukiyaki Meets the World has been going strong since 1991. This annual Tokyo afterparty is held at Shibuya's WWW and always features appearances by some of the main festival's headliners – this year, names like Senegal's veteran entertainer Cheikh Lo, Honduran guitar genius Aurelio Martinez, Afro-Brazilian singer Tiganá Santana and Mali's BKO Quintet. Entrance is free for everyone aged 18 or under.
